Description As a Ramp Service Agent, you will load and unload baggage, cargo, freight, and company materials onto and off aircraft, transport items between terminals and bag rooms using various vehicles, and ensure a safe path for marshal aircraft. Other responsibilities may be assigned, and duties may change due to emergencies, rush jobs, or technical developments.Starting pay: at $16.48/hrRequirements To succeed in this role, applicants must have a high school diploma or GED certification, fluency in English, prior airline experience would be an asset, at least 18 years of age, a valid driver's license, ability to lift at least 100 pounds regularly, being a U.S citizen, permanent resident, or authorized to work in the U.S., clearing a 5-year background check, passing a pre-employment drug screening, ability to work rotating shifts, flexibility to work additional hours, ability to perform duties in various weather conditions and time constraints, and commitment to full-time hours for 4 weeks for the Ramp Service Training Program.#J-18808-Ljbffr
